The latest AirPods Pro firmware seems to be more buggy than the previous version. I was wearing the AirPods Pro to both of my ears but suddenly my left AirPods Pro have a sound of dropping objects and then I lost the audio from the left side. When I checked the AirPods Pro setting in General -> BlueTooth, I found that the Noise Cancellation mode was automatically turned off. When I tried to select the Noise Cancellation to turn it on, AirPods Pro informed me to put on both ear pieces. But I have ALREADY put on both pieces of AirPods Pro to my ears and the software doesn’t seem to be able to detect it. The problem cannot be fixed by removing both pieces of AirPods Pro from my ears and then I put on both pieces of AirPods Pro back to my ears. I tried to forget the AirPods Pro device and reconnect it to my iPhone, the problem vanished just for a short while and then the lost audio issue happen again on my left ear piece.
